## Escalation

The Fernwheel API's N+1 fix batches member lookups through a scoped dataloader; it does not alter authorization checks. If a review finds cached rows leaking across tenants, treat it as severity-1 and page the data platform lead immediately. For all other findings, write up the issue and send it to the address below.

escalation mailbox, yahag-hahip: wendor@paliqsys.internal

## Authentication

Dedupe API for Quellboard alerts. All routes require auth; anonymous calls return 401. Service accounts rotate weekly via the Harnick vault job — don't hardcode. For the sync demo, use the shared staging credential only; it's scoped to read and ack, nothing destructive. Pass it on every request as the bearer token below.

login token, yajeg-fawif: eyJhbGciOiJIUzI1NiIsInR5cCI6IkpXVCJ9.eyJzdWIiOiIEdPQYnZXaZIn0.HSRTnYZBx0Qc

CI troubleshooting note — fan-out backpressure failures on Pushwren

On-call: if the notify-fanout suite times out, check whether the synthetic subscriber pool drained before the backpressure assertion ran. The Helmsby runners under-provision memory, which stalls the drain and triggers false reds. Re-run on the standard pool first; only escalate if the failure reproduces twice. The last known-good pipeline run carries the token below.

pipeline stamp: htk31_3c6b63a1fd55b8745625d3b6ce9c5fc